The Body Shop - Oils of Life - Intensely Revitalizing Sleeping Cream

This is called 'Intensely Revitalizing' and I think that is quite fitting.
My skin was a little rough before using this and one week later it looks plumper and smoother.
I love this!

It contains black cumin oil, rosehip oil, and camellia oil, and has a herbal scent that is not overpowering.
It is a thick cream that absorbs quickly (~5 minutes) but it does leave a residue, which acts as a barrier overnight.

It is a bit expensive but if you are looking for a cruelty-free night cream that works, give it a try!

Price: 2.5/5 ($51.70 for 80mL)
Scent: 4.5/5
Effectiveness: 5/5

Podcast Review - Sleep With Me



I am yet to finish an episode of this show... because I keep falling asleep.

Ramblings, observations, and tattered stories, told to you in a relaxed manner by our host Scooter lull you to sleep. 
It's a bit like falling asleep with the television on except you aren't woken up by the blasting of an obnoxious advertisement.

Scooter doesn't focus on a concise story line and that is part of the genius, you aren't kept awake by focusing on a story.

It's interesting enough that you are happy to put it on and listen to it, but not so interesting that you stay awake.

I have been told that it gets quieter and more rambling as it goes on, but I can't confirm that, I've never been awake for that long.

Thank you Scooter, I look forward to going to bed now, sleep onset insomnia can't win against your show.

Naobay - Calming Face Toner



This is a Glossybox full size sample.

It is a thin (water viscosity), pale brown liquid that smells faintly like the inside of a dishwasher that needs a clean.

This toner says it is natural and organic, on the back it is more honest stating that 99.13% is from natural origin and only 12.16% is from organic farms.
That is dodgy as all hell.

It claims it 'effectively removes traces of makeup and impurities from the skin.' which I found it did not remove much makeup at all.

It isn't irritating, which is a plus.

I like the wooden lid (plastic inside), but this is not a product for those who want a genuinely organic product.

Price: 2/5 ($23.64 for 200mL)
Scent: 0/5
Effectiveness: 1/5

Dolphin Massager


My chiropractor uses this and recommended we (PB and I) get one for home.

This is amazing for tense muscles and knots, especially on the calf where manual massage can become quite uncomfortable.

It is very powerful (sometimes overwhelmingly so) but this is adjustable.

It also has different attachments for different things.
A big round attachment for general muscle massage.
A small ball point attachment for focused deep tissue massage.
A brush attachment for annoying my poor, poor skin (we don't use this one at all).

We both love this thing!


Price: 1/5 ($47.01) 
Effectiveness: 5/5
